2013 65 Plus Plan (HMO) - Plan Summary
The Healthfirst 65 Plus Plan (HMO) is the preferred plan for Medicare beneficiaries who do not qualify for extra help, either in the form of Low Income Subsidy (LIS) for Part D or Medicare Savings Programs (MSP) for Medical benefits. This plan offers a comprehensive benefit package, including additional benefits not covered by Original Medicare, but at a $0 monthly premium, making it a high value, yet affordable choice.
